Understanding Pushchairs and Prams
Before diving into the details, it is essential to clarify the difference between pushchairs and prams, as this understanding will direct brand-new parents in making an educated choice.
Prams
Twin Prams, typically described as "carrycots," are designed for babies due to their flat, fully-reclining position. They are preferable for babies who can not sit up individually, offering a safe and comfortable space for them to rest.
Pushchairs
Pushchairs, on the other hand, are more versatile and can accommodate older children and young children. They typically feature adjustable seats that can recline or sit upright, making them suitable for children who are able to stay up by themselves. Pushchairs are typically lighter, more compact, and easier to steer in urban environments.

Frequently asked questions About Pushchairs and Prams1. What is the best age to switch from a pram to a pushchair?
The majority of moms and dads transition from a pram to a pushchair when their kid reaches around 6 months, or when they can sit up individually. Nevertheless, this can differ based on your child's growth and preferences.
2. Do I need to buy a different safety seat?
Lots of pushchairs are compatible with car seats, enabling travel systems. These can be practical if you regularly move between the car and the pushchair.
3. How do I maintain my pushchair or pram?
Regular maintenance includes cleaning the material, inspecting for loose screws, and guaranteeing the wheels are in great condition. Constantly refer to the producer's guidelines for specific maintenance tips.
4. Can I use a pushchair or pram on public transport?
Numerous pushchairs are created for easy usage on public transportation. However, it's suggested to examine the dimensions and weight to guarantee they comply with public transport guidelines.
5. What is a travel system?
A travel system consists of a pushchair that can be quickly transformed to accommodate an infant safety seat or a carrycot. This system provides benefit as you will not need to move your child between various seats.
